Tremendous successful sale – full clearance of 32 female Lots, averaging 3,550 guineas
The Leagh & Lynbrook “Promise of Protein” sale on Wednesday, June 19th witnessed a tremendously positive trade where youngstock lots from choice cow families of International repute were offered at auction. The sale is one of the most highly anticipated annual breeder sales of the year, organised by Tim, Maureen & Lauren Fitzmaurice “Leagh” herd, Ballyduff, Co. Kerry and John Cunnane “Lynbrook” herd, Ballyhaunis, Co. Mayo. The sale was conducted by Taaffe Auctions and took place at Carnaross Mart, Co. Meath. Other vendors who consigned select lots included Ardhill (Frank White, Clonakilty, Co. Cork), Boroside (Melvin Masterson, Rathnure, Co. Wexford, Clonpaddin (Hurley family, Arklow, Co. Wicklow).
- 100 % Clearance across 32 female lots averaging 3,550 guineas
- Top price 8,600 guineas, next top price 8,000 guineas
- Eight calves commanded prices over 4,500 guineas
Leagh Toxic Queen Red ET (Lot 5) sold for 8,600 gns was the top price of the sale. A January born Red & White calf, sired by Altitude Red, bred from an All-American Dam & Grand Dam. Her Dam Strans-Jen-D Tequila Red ET EX96 3E was Champion Red & White World Dairy Expo (USA) in 2015. Full sisters to Leagh Toxic Queen Red ET include Riverdane Altitude Tequila Red ET sold for 21,000 gns at the Riverdane (UK) sale 2023 and a first-choice heifer offered in the Promise of Protein sale last year sold for 8,000 gns.
A first-choice heifer calf from three female pregnancies due in early December from the Bonnie cow family sold for 8,000 gns. This was the first time for members of this family to be offered for sale in the Republic of Ireland. Donor Dam Fraeland Solomon Bonnie ET EX93 is baked by four generations of EX Dams with high yields and components. She has recorded three consecutive lactations over 9,000 kgs milk. 5.30 % Fat, 3.50 % Protein. Her maternal sisters include 10 EX & 24 VG cows. The flush sire of this first choice offering is Farnear Delta-Lambda
A first-choice heifer calf from 3 ET female pregnancies due in November commanded the next highest price, selling for 6,800 gns. Hillrose Altitude Adaya Red ET is the donor Dam whose full sisters include Hilrose Altitude Ariel Red VG87, Hilrose Altitude Aero Red EX, Hilrose Altitude Ava Red EX, Hilrose Altitude Audi Red EX91 each being All-American award nominees and Hilrose Altitude Adore Red 2nd Red & White Spring Yearling World Dairy Expo 2023. The sire of this first choice offering is Siemers Wolf Hulu 37006 ET RC.
Other top-end prices on the day include
- Boroside Lambda Hope ET (Lot 6) bred by Melvin Masterson sold for 6,600 gns. Born in March and sired by Lambda, her Grand Dam S-S-I Doc Have Not 8784 ET EX96 4E is the Dam of multiple sons in International AI programmes. Her Dam Duckett Conway Hope ET VG 2-Year-Old is maternal sister to Duckett Parfect Hadley ET VG86 2-Year-Old, Duckett Parfect Holly VG86 2-Year-Old and Duckett Pfct Has It All, a high genomic bull in stud with Select Sires USA.She recorded afirst lactation yield of 10,124 kgs milk, 4.30 % Fat, 3.70 % Protein in 326 days. Melvin offered a free flush of the heifer on the day as an added offer, compliments of Masterscan his embryo business.
- Leagh Chief Katrysha ET (Lot 24) sold for 5,500 gns. She is a potential 9th generation VG/EX. Sired by Stantons Chief ET she was born in September last year. Her full sisters include Leagh Keep it Klassy ET, sold for 6,000 gns Summer Sizzler sale 2022, Leagh Kynder Bruno ET sold for 5,300 gns Leagh sale 2022 and Leagh Chief Kiss ET VG86 2-Year-Old sold for 4,200 gns Leagh sale 2022.
- Boroside Haniko Jazzy (Lot 10) bred by Melvin Masterson sold for 5,400 gns. She is a potential seventh generation VG/EX and a potential fifth generation 3.50 % Protein Dam. Sired by Haniko, she as born in August 2023. Her Dam Leagh Chief Magpie ET VG86 2 Year-Old was purchased for 7,100 gns in the Leagh & Lynbrook sale 2022. Currently in her first lactation she has a projected yield of 8,326 kgs milk, 621 kgs milk solids, 3.96 % Fat. 3.50 % Protein. She is a maternal sister to 6 VG cows.
- Ardhill Irene ET RC bred by Frank White (Lot 11) sold for 4,600 gns. Her Dam Suard-Red Jordan Irene Red EX97 6E is the first Red & White Cow in Europe to Classify EX97. Her accolades include twice winning European Champion Red & White cow (2013 & 2016) and Holstein International World Champion Red & White Cow 2019. Sired by Walnutlawn Solomon, she was born in June 2022 and sold with a P.D. to Delta Primetine Red PP (sexed) with a due date of mid-December. Her maternal sisters include seven EX cows and Glasson Ebron Moo Jo Irene ET VG87 2 Year-Old sold for 14,000 gns at the Summer Sizzler sale 2021.
- Clonpaddin Doc Fame (Lot 20) bred by the Hurley family sold for 3,600 gns. She is a potential 6th generation EX. Born in September last year, her sire is Woodcrest King Doc. Her Dam Clonpaddin Fever Fame EX94 7E won Champion Cow, Slaney club herds competition 2023. In her 5th lactation she recorded 8,936 kgs milk , 725 kgs milk solids, 4.48 % Fat, 3.64 % Protein. Her Dam is Clonpaddin Spot Fame EX92 5E from Cradenhill Linjet Fame EX93 2E.

IHFA 49th Annual Bull Show & Sale Report

Congratulations to all the exhibitors at The 49th Annual IHFA Premiere Bull Show and Sale held on Wednesday, March 27th at the GVM Livestock Centre Kilmallock Co. Limerick. The new venue brought large crowds with only standing room as the sale commenced.
The bulls topped out at €4,800 and averaged €3,150 with a 85% clearance.
The Champion bull selected by judge Rickey Barrett was Mountfarna Gulliver from John O’Callaghan, Mountfarna herd. He was backed by seven generations of EX/VG cows and is maternal brother to last year’s champion Mountfarna Premiere.
Reserve went to Monamore Exhibit from James and Thomas Kelly’s Monamore herd.
The top price of the sale went to Lot 13: Radney Kentucky from Henry O’Keeffe and he sold for €4,800. The second highest price of the sale also went to Henry O’Keeffe for Lot 9: Radney Alaska and he sold for €4,700.
